CVR Payment Amount. (a) As promptly as practicable, but no later than sixty (60) days (i) following each receipt by the Company or its affiliates of at least $30 million in CVR Litigation Proceeds or CVR Government Action Proceeds and (ii) prior to the date set forth in Final CVR Payment Date, the Company shall deliver to the Committee a certificate (the “Litigation Proceeds Certificate”) setting forth in reasonable detail (A) the amount of any Cash Proceeds received by the Company or its Affiliates, if any, (B) a description in reasonable detail of Non-Cash Proceeds received by the Company or its Affiliates, if any, (C) the fair market value of any Non-Cash Proceeds and the methodology used, and calculations made, to determine such fair market value, (D) an itemized list in reasonable detail of the Claims Expenses, Customer Claims, Parent Fee and Firm Expenses, (E) a calculation of the Net Tax Cost, (F) a calculation of the CVR Payment Amount, and (G) any assumptions underlying the determination of any item used in making such calculations. The Company shall deliver to the Committee any financial or other documentation reasonably necessary to sufficiently support such calculations, the Claims Expenses, Customer Claims, Parent Fee and Firm Expenses. (b) Within thirty (30) days of delivery of the Litigation Proceeds Certificate, the Holder Committee Member or the Independent Committee Member shall give written notice to the Company and each other Committee Member specifying whether he or she agrees with or objects to (a “Notice of Agreement” and a “Notice of Objection,” respectively) the Litigation Proceeds Certificate and the CVR Payment Amount calculation. (c) If the Holder Committee Member or the Independent Committee Member does not deliver a Notice of Agreement or a Notice of Objection with respect to the Litigation Proceeds Certificate within the thirty-day (30-day) period described above, such Committee Member shall be deemed to have delivered a Notice of Agreement with respect to the Litigation Proceeds Certificate, and the CVR Payment Amount set forth in the Litigation Proceeds Certificate shall be deemed final. (d) If the Holder Committee Member or the Independent Committee Member delivers a Notice of Objection, such Holder Committee Member or Independent Committee Member shall as promptly as practicable following delivery of such Notice of Objection deliver to the Company a certificate (a “Committee Member Objection Certificate”) setting forth in reasonable detail each of the objections to the calculations, valuations, methodologies, lists, computations, assumptions and other information, including the fair market value of any Non-Cash Proceeds (collectively, the “Determinations”), that such Committee Member has to the applicable Litigation Proceeds Certificate. The Committee Members shall try to resolve any objections among themselves within thirty (30) days following receipt of a Committee Member Objection Certificate. If they are unable to resolve such objection, the Committee Members shall submit the portions of the Determinations set forth in the Litigation Proceeds Certificate that are in dispute to an independent public accounting firm of national standing that shall have expertise in the valuation of assets and properties and U.S. federal income taxation (if the dispute relates to the calculation of the Net Tax Cost) (the “Firm”). The Firm shall be instructed to determine whether the Determinations set forth in the Litigation Proceeds Certificate that are in dispute are correct in all material respects (the “Resolution”). If the Firm determines that such Determinations are correct, the CVR Payment Amount shall be as set forth in the Litigation Proceeds Certificate, and such Holder Committee Member or Independent Committee Member shall be deemed to have delivered a Notice of Agreement with respect to such Litigation Proceeds Certificate. If the Firm determines that any of the Determinations set forth in the Litigation Proceeds Certificate are incorrect in any respect (whether or not material), the Firm’s resulting calculation of the CVR Payment Amount shall be binding on all parties hereto. All costs and expenses billed by the Firm in connection with the performance of its duties described herein (“Firm Expenses”) shall be paid from the Escrow Account, unless the Company’s determination of the CVR Payment Amount is less than 85% of the CVR Payment Amount determined by the Firm, in which case the Company shall pay 100% of the Firm Expenses and such amount shall not be considered a Claims Expense. (e) The date on which the amount of the CVR Payment Amount is finally determined pursuant to this Section 5.02 is referred to as the “Determination Date.”
